The School Film Festival at the Francis Gag Theatre

The association “Cultura Viva” and the “APLR” (association of regional language teachers) organized “VE LOU QUI!!!”, the first school film festival dedicated to the languages of France, which took place this Wednesday at the F. Gag theater.

All the films presented were created by middle or high school students who are studying a regional language.

The festival was divided into two categories: Films dโ€™aquรฌ (which includes creations by students from the Nice Academy) and Films dโ€™aiร  (films made by students from other Academies).

The public and jury awards ceremony followed the presentation of the films.

*The two invited languages this year are Corsican and Catalan.
